In the heart of Prenzlauer Berg, JUBEL Patisserie delights with refined, new interpretations of classic pastry art. The small, artfully decorated tarts are not a side note here, but the absolute centerpiece of the charming café.

What distinguishes JUBEL Patisserie in Prenzlauer Berg?

JUBEL Patisserie is a place for lovers of fine patisserie art at a star level. The result is exquisite tarts, petit fours, and modern dessert creations that are never too sweet. The selection ranges from basil-lime spheres to chocolate mousse tarts with green olives. Furthermore, the focus is on small, artfully composed cakes. The ambiance is clearly designed with natural materials and a glass display case that perfectly presents the sweet delicacies.

What cakes and desserts do visitors find at JUBEL?

At JUBEL Patisserie, small, artfully decorated tarts and sweet artworks dominate. Petit fours, cupcakes, and wedding cakes in small forms are also offered. The dishes are always lovingly decorated and often combined with unusual flavors such as basil and lime. The goal is a balanced taste composition with a modern touch that delights even connoisseurs. Customers also praise the friendly service and the quiet atmosphere of the shop in Prenzlauer Berg.

What is the ambiance like at JUBEL Patisserie?

Upon entering JUBEL, the bright and clear design is the first thing that catches the eye. The decor is simple and natural, which puts the fine sweets in the glass counters particularly in the spotlight. The small cakes in the display case almost look too good to eat. The service is relaxed and competent; you can get wonderful advice. Prices for the small tarts start at 4.90 Euros, which is very fair for the quality and creative standards of the patisserie. There is also the option to order custom-made cakes and dessert buffets, which are also delivered and staged. The café opens from Wednesday to Sunday, from 11 AM to 6 PM each day.
